This is a 1924 Bugatti Type 30 Dual Cowl Tourer, one of only about 50 surviving models out of approximately 600 made. It features a Lavocat et Marsaud-inspired body, an upgraded engine, and various modern enhancements, making it a blend of vintage aesthetics and improved performance.
